Yogyakarta
Your guided tour covers three ancient temples in Yogyakarta. Borobudur is the main stop, an 8th-9th century Buddhist temple where climbing the tiers gives you panoramic views. You'll also visit Pawon Temple in a traditional village for local perspective, and Mendut Temple, which has the impressive Buddha Sakyamuni statue.

Surabaya
The alarm goes off at 03:00 AM for your jeep ride to the sunrise point at Kingkong Hill or Penanjakan Hill. From there, you'll see Bromo National Park's active volcano at 2,329 meters. After sunrise and photos at Lembah Widodaren, you ride through the sea of sand and hike up to Bromo crater. You can hike to the sunrise point instead of taking the jeep if preferred.

Ubud
Your guided full-day tour starts with an 08:00 AM pickup. You'll photograph Tegenungan Waterfall first, then visit the 11th-century Goa Gajah with its carved entrance and ancient bathing pools. Tirta Empul Temple comes next with its famous spring water rituals. After lunch at a local restaurant, the tour finishes at Puri Taman Saraswati temple with its lotus pond, returning around 16:00.
